自滚切刀具的应用 被引量:6

APPLICATION OF SELF-PROPELLED ROTARY CUTTING TOOLS

摘要 本文用刀片立装自滚切车刀和自滚切端铣刀切削试验与工厂使用的数据,证明了滚切刀具在金属切削加工中具有刀具耐用度高、表面质量好和生产率高等优点;给出了自滚切刀具切削用量的计算公式;指出了自滚切刀具使用中的注意事项。另外,应用脆性金属切削加工的理论,论述了自滚切刀具切削铸铁不易产生碎屑的原因及优点。 The experimental results from using self-propelled rotary turning tools and rotary face milling tools are presented in the paper. With the data from the laboratory as Well as Workshops, the advantages of the tools are demonstrated In such aspects as longer tool life,better surface quality and higher productivity.The calculation of the cut- ting regime is form ulated and the special care in application of the tools is emphasized.The reason for the tools to produce less frag- mented chip and the resulted advantages when machining cast iron are discussed based on the principles of cutting brittle metals.
